The growing battle for space in logistics

Supply Chain Movement

In today’s lengthy supply chains, goods are increasingly stationary rather than in motion. Inventories increased sharply worldwide between 2010 and 2019. And that’s not to mention the inventory in stores, which is clearly still on the rise because more stores opened than closed in many countries last year.
